How We Engage

We want to minister to the whole person, strengthening the faith life, encouraging healthy lifestyles, opportunities of service in education, evangelism, and outreach while creating a caring Christian fellowship.

 

Each of these activities occur multiple times per year:

 

Singles Discussions
Deep dives into relevant, modern topics and real-world challenges facing singles today.
“Christian Love” Zoom Series
Q&A sessions with married couples to gain biblical insights into future marriage.
Senior Saints Luncheon
Honoring our elders through shared meals and inter-generational storytelling.
Volunteer Opportunities
Open to all members of the congregation, impacting our community together helping at Mission Arlington, The Christmas Store, Habitat for Humanity, etc.
Movie Night
Open to all members of the congregation, Movie Nights are full of food, fellowship, a common movie, and great discussion.
Game Night

Designed for Singles, Game Nights are lively with friendly competitions, good food, and vibrant fellowship.

Interactions with other Singles’ Ministries
Building bridges through regional conferences, seminars, and collaborative events that unite single adults in purpose, faith, service, and lasting Christian community.
